Wall unit, walnut, smoked glass, Italy, 1970s

This bookcase, dating from the 1970s, embodies a quietly assertive modernist ethos with a distinctly architectural sensibility. Crafted in richly toned walnut, the piece reads as a sculptural composition as much as a functional storage system. Despite its size and volume, the unit avoids feeling heavy. That is partly due to the mix of open and closed compartments, which keeps the composition light and breathable. Some of the cabinet doors have faceted smoked glass panels, which add a layer of depth and subtle reflection. What makes the design particularly compelling is the tension between precision and warmth. The sharp angles and clean lines of the cabinetry contrast with the natural grain and warmth of the walnut. It is functional, yes – a combination of shelving, cabinets, and display niches – but it is also expressive.
